Birmingham City have exceeded all expectation this season, putting a horrible summer behind them to hang on to the coat tails of the play-off chasing sides.

They're outside the top six, but within touching distance which is remarkable given their summer transfer ban.

Garry Monk has been forced to work with largely the same squad that only just avoided the drop last season, but has done so admirably.

They've become hard to beat, losing just four in the league all season, which is the same as leaders Norwich City.

They've found a way to win games now too, putting the run of early draws behind them to become an effective, if not spectacular unit.

Their 2-0 win at Millwall last night was typically hard-fought against ten men and afterwards, Garry Monk hailed his players and the fans who travelled to the Den. He posted on social media his delight at winning the game.

That brought the Birmingham fans out in force, all delighted with the progress their side had made under Monk. He's rebuilding his reputation in the best way possible, proving his credentials as a manager.
